Auto merge of #108521 - matthiaskrgr:rollup-exkviev, r=matthiaskrgr
Rollup of 9 pull requests

Successful merges:

 - #108319 (Don't project specializable RPITIT projection)
 - #108364 (Unify validity checks into a single query)
 - #108463 (bootstrap: Update the output of the `check` descriptions)
 - #108477 (Make `match` arm comma suggestion more clear)
 - #108486 (Merge diagnostic_items duplicate diagnostics)
 - #108494 (Clean up JS files code a bit)
 - #108500 (update Miri)
 - #108502 (Don't trigger error for ReError when other region is empty.)
 - #108513 (Remove `@nagisa` from review rotation)
